5 Most Interesting 2016 Stories from Westlake

This year saw a lot of intense crime come into the city, including a fatal police-involved shooting and the breakup of a prostitution ring.

WESTLAKE, OH - A lot of residents have noticed an uptick in crime this year (weird or otherwise) and some of the city's most popularly read stories in 2016 involve a high-profile incident in Westlake. However, there was a lot of good things that happened in the past 12 months too and we want to highlight those moments as we come to the end of the year.

To help you remember everything that's happened from January through December, Patch has pulled together some of the weirdest, saddest, and most heartwarming stories from the past 12 months.

  • 9 Arrested for Prostitution and Human Trafficking in Westlake - When Westlake Police collaborated with a number of other agencies, including Homeland Security and the County Sheriffs, and arrested nine people for prostitution related crimes, it shook the community. The story immediately became one of the most read this year, and it's understandable why.
  • Westlake Ranked Fourth Best Cleveland Suburb to Live In - Being ranked the fourth best city to live in near Cleveland was both a win and a backhanded compliment for Westlake. The city was slotted behind Solon (third), Rocky River (second), and Shaker Heights (first). A lot of readers across Northeast Ohio were a little surprised by Shaker's placement, but Westlake readers likely felt, simply, that they should have been higher on the list.
  • Westlake High Student Earns Perfect Score on AP Calculus Test - This was just a downright cool story. News media frequently writes about high school sports (and specifically football in Ohio), so these types of stories are fun and important to do. Junior Ryan Karpuszka knocked the test out of the park and earned a lot of well-deserved local acclaim for his feat.
  • Westlake Police Release Details of CVS Robbery and Shooting and 911 Call - Devan Desnoyers, robbed the CVS on Detroit Road and then fled in a white Mazda before crashing at the intersection of Crocker and Detroit roads. Two officers then shot Desnoyers. The whole incident was a disturbing piercing of the normal quiet Westlake bubble.
  • Westlake Couple Robbed at Gunpoint on Halloween - Two unidentified men burst into a Westlake couple's home, pistol whipped the husband, and then robbed the couple. You can hear the disturbing 911 call from the couple in this story.
